Subject: [milbtw] frozen snot century
I got a call from a Chicago cyclist asking about the frozen snot century this
year. There are already a number of penny heads who want to ride up. I know
of a couple people from Milwaukee who have expressed some interest. Please
email me if you are interested. The ride would most likely be the first
weekend in March or the last weekend in February. The Chicagoans would ride up
on Friday and stay on couches/floors here with volunteer home stays. We ride
down to Chicago Saturday, crash of people's couches (or stay in hotel if you
want). Then ride back on Sunday.
Although this is a rain, sleet, snow or shine ride, you can always decide not
to go if the weather looks really bad. It is also possible to ride to Kenosha,
take Metra to Chicago and do the opposite on the way back. That makes it about
45 miles each way, bikes roll right on Metra and it only costs about $5 for the
whole weekend pass.
This is a bikewinter activity that has been going on for a number of years.
See more info at www.bikewinter.org.
